Dropbox Celebrates 100 Million Users
In the midst of us moving towards the digital era, physical storage is slowly being replaced by cloud based storage. One of the pioneers of cloud based storage is Dropbox and they are currently celebrating 100 million users just after 5 years since it launched. Dropbox was created because the creator left his USB drive at home and since then it has grown dramatically and is the number 1 choice for a free cloud based storage. To celebrate 100 million users, they will be having a competition in which users will reply them with stories about their experience with Dropbox and the top 100 chosen will get 10GB of free storage for life. The top 10 chosen stories will get 100GB of storage for life.

Bharti Airtel unveils the new corporate logo to begin 3G service before 2010 end
The leading telecom operator Bharti Airtel has unveiled the corporate logo along with the announcement of introduction of the 3G services in India.
The new logo for Bharti Airtel is a bright vibrant red colored with Airtel embossed in white in the middle. As per the telco this new identity is symbolic of youthful and dynamic global identity that it poses with widespread operations.
Airtel calls the new logo youthful, international, inclusive and dynamic – representing the journey of the first Indian brand to go truly global. The new identity underlines airtel’s willingness to embrace everything that is new. The red colour, which is an integral part of the brand, continues to represent the energy and dynamism that has made airtel the success it is today. The new curved addition to the logo is a symbol which will help ensure instant recognition across diverse international markets.
Announcing this, Sunil Bharti Mittal, Chairman and Managing Director, Bharti airtel said, " With new and more youthful logo and a new signature tune from none other than the Indian Music Maestro, A R Rahman, Airtel has marked the 200 million subscribers milestone today.
The new Airtel Logo, which is an interpretation of the English letter “a”, signifies “youthful, international, inclusive and dynamic”. The new look comes with gentle curves and color effects which gives the identity new energy and liveliness.
Apart from the new Logo, Airtel has embraced a refreshed signature tune which has been composed by AR Rahman. The new tune also adds to the youthfulness of the new logo.
With the new logo and the new tune, Airtel promises to deliver innovative services and superior experience to their customers. Commenting on the new identity, Chairman and Managing Director of Bharti Airtel Mr. Sunil Bharti Mittal said, “…this new brand identity gives us the opportunity to present a single, powerful and unified face to our customers, stakeholders and partners around the world”.
“Fifteen years ago Bharti airtel started its journey in India with a promise of delivering world class and affordable services. Today, as we expand on the global stage, this new brand identity gives us the opportunity to present a single, powerful and unified face to our customers, stakeholders and partners around the world. It reinforces our promise to deliver innovative services and a superior brand experience to our 200 million customers across Asia and Africa.”

Alongside the logo, the company has to make the commercial launch of the 3G services before end of 2010. The company received the 3G spectrum post the Government of India regulated online auctions for the 3G and BWA spectrum. Bharti Airtel managed to win 3G spectrum in 13 of the 22 telecom circles by making a payment of Rs. 12300 crore
The first 3G Video Call on the Airtel network was made by the Group’s Chairman Sunil Bharti Mittal and the Bollywood superstar Shahrukh Khan. To support the new high-end service by Airtel it plans to set up over 200 experiential zones which would assist people to experience the power of 3G from Airtel.
The new service and the logo is expected to be promoted by a new bunch of ads and various branding activities.

Tata Teleservices Limited TTSL launches Instant Audio Conference service
Tata Teleservices Limited (TTSL), India’s fastest-growing pan-India dual-technology telecom service provider has launched ‘Insta Conference’ – a unique audio conferencing service using XOP Network’s Universal Service Node (USN) platform. Insta Conference service allows a customer to instantly convene a voice conference with a pre-selected group of individuals at the press of a key. The service is available to all existing as well as potential customers of Tata Walky, Tata Indicom and Tata DOCOMO.
The service is unique in its offering; making voice based conference calling an extremely easy process. By dialing a single number, from their registered phone, TTSL subscribers will be able to simultaneously reach a group of pre-defined users.
Speaking at the launch, Mr. Sukanto Aich, President Enterprise Business, Tata Teleservices Limited said, “We are delighted to introduce another revolutionary value added service for our customers across the Tata World. Our collaboration with XOP Networks has enabled us to offer Insta conferencing service based on XOP’s Firebar application. It is aimed at large, small and medium enterprises, wherever there is a need for instant, voice-based group communication. The service is hassle-free, easy to connect anytime, from anywhere, can connect any number of people at one point in time, and above all is cost-effective with no additional rentals.”
Mr. Sudhir Gupta, CEO of XOP Networks said, “We are very pleased that Tata Teleservices has selected XOP Networks platform to power its Insta Conference service. It is a great honor to be included in Tata Teleservices Limited’s network and to be able to assist in bringing this unique audio conferencing service to Tata Teleservices Limited customers across the country.” Insta-conference significantly reduces the effort required to set up an audio conference call.
This Conferencing service is a cost-effective, efficient and convenient. A customer can simply dial in to the bridge to automatically start a conference. The application dials out to one or more numbers belonging to each individual and as people pick up their calls; they are automatically placed into an audio conference. The service also allows them the flexibility to dial in and join/re-join as necessary. The charges for calls using Insta conferencing are based on flat billing and will be independent of the voice plan / add-on packs, which the customer has subscribed. Charges will be levied based on the actual number of participants in the conference and the respective duration for which each of them participated.
